What is DNS? | How DNS works

What is DNS? | How DNS works

What Is DNS?

DNS (Domain Name System) is the system that translates human-readable domain names like example.com into machine-readable IP addresses such as 192.0.2.1. Computers communicate using numbers, while humans remember words. DNS acts as the bridge between the two.

In practical terms, DNS functions as the internet’s phonebook. Instead of memorizing complex IP addresses for every service or website, users rely on domain names. DNS ensures requests are directed to the correct destination quickly and efficiently.

Without DNS, navigating the internet would be dramatically more difficult, error-prone, and inefficient.

Why DNS Is Fundamental to Digital Operations

DNS is involved in nearly every digital interaction:

  • Website access
  • Cloud application connectivity
  • Email delivery
  • SaaS platforms
  • API communications
  • Remote work infrastructure

Because DNS sits at the beginning of network communication, it directly influences:

User Experience – Faster resolution improves responsiveness
Availability – Reliable DNS prevents downtime
Scalability – Enables cloud elasticity
Security – DNS is both a target and a defense layer

DNS is not just infrastructure — it is a business-critical dependency.

How does DNS work?

When a user enters a domain name, DNS performs a rapid lookup process:

The Domain Name System (DNS) is the mechanism that allows humans to use easy-to-remember domain names while computers communicate using numerical IP addresses. Every time you visit a website, send an email, or connect to a cloud service, DNS works behind the scenes to translate names into addresses.

DNS in Simple Terms

DNS acts like the internet’s phonebook:

  • Humans use domain names → www.example.com
  • Computers use IP addresses → 192.0.2.1

DNS performs the translation so your device knows exactly which server to contact.

Step-by-Step: The DNS Resolution Process

1. User Enters a Domain Name

You type a URL into your browser, such as www.website.com.

2. Browser Cache Check

Your browser checks whether it already knows the IP address from a previous visit.

✔ If found → Connection starts immediately
✖ If not → DNS query continues

3. Operating System Cache Check

If the browser doesn’t have it, the OS checks its DNS cache.

4. Query Sent to Recursive Resolver

If still unknown, the request goes to a recursive DNS resolver (usually your ISP or enterprise DNS server).

The resolver’s job: Find the answer on your behalf.

5. Root Server Query

The resolver asks a root DNS server:

“Which server handles .com domains?”

Root servers don’t know the final IP but direct the query forward.

6. TLD Server Query

Next, the resolver contacts the Top-Level Domain (TLD) server (e.g., .com, .org, .in).

The TLD responds:

“Ask this authoritative name server.”

7. Authoritative Name Server Response

The resolver queries the authoritative DNS server for the domain.

This server provides:

✔ The correct IP address

8. IP Address Returned to User

The resolver sends the IP address back to your device.

9. Website Connection Begins

Your browser now connects directly to the web server using the IP address.

Entire Process Happens in Milliseconds

Although multiple servers are involved, DNS resolution is extremely fast — typically completed in tens of milliseconds.

Caching plays a major role in speed.

The 4 DNS Servers Involved in Loading a Webpage

1️. Recursive Resolver (DNS Resolver)

Role: The middleman that handles the query on behalf of the user.

  • Receives request from your browser/device
  • Checks its cache for existing records
  • If not found → Queries other DNS servers

📌 Usually operated by:

  • Internet Service Providers (ISPs)
  • Public DNS providers
  • Enterprise DNS systems

2️. Root Name Server

Role: The top-level directory of the DNS hierarchy.

  • Doesn’t know the final IP
  • Directs the resolver to the correct TLD server

Example response:

“I don’t know website.com, but ask the .com TLD server.”

There are 13 logical root server clusters globally, distributed using Anycast for resilience.

3. TLD Name Server (Top-Level Domain Server)

Role: Manages domain extensions like:

  • .com
  • .org
  • .net
  • .in

It tells the resolver:

“Ask this authoritative server for website.com.”

4. Authoritative Name Server

Role: Holds the actual DNS records for the domain.

Provides the final answer:

✔ IP address
✔ Mail server details
✔ Service records

This is the source of truth for the domain.

Difference Between an Authoritative DNS Server and a Recursive DNS Resolver (Brief)

Recursive DNS Resolver and Authoritative DNS Server serve different roles in the DNS lookup process.

A recursive resolver acts on behalf of the user. It receives a DNS query from a device (like a browser), checks its cache for an answer, and if the record is not found, it queries other DNS servers (root, TLD, authoritative) to retrieve the correct IP address. Its main job is to find and return the final answer to the client.

An authoritative DNS server, on the other hand, is the source of truth for a domain. It stores the official DNS records (such as A, MX, TXT) and responds with definitive answers when queried. It does not search for information — it simply provides the records it manages.

Recursive DNS Resolver

A recursive DNS resolver is a server that acts on behalf of a user to find the IP address associated with a domain name. When your device requests a website (e.g., example.com), the recursive resolver handles the entire lookup process and returns the final answer.

Authoritative DNS Server

An authoritative DNS server is the source of truth for a domain. It stores the official DNS records and provides definitive answers when queried about that domain.

What Does It Do?

✔ Holds DNS records for a domain
✔ Responds with final, accurate answers
✔ Does not query other servers
✔ Ensures correct domain-to-IP mapping

DNS: A Prime Target for Cyberattacks

DNS’s critical position makes it attractive to attackers. Threat actors exploit DNS for:

  • Phishing Redirection – Sending users to fake websites
  • Malware Command-and-Control (C2) – Hidden communication channels
  • DNS Tunneling – Covert data exfiltration
  • DNS Spoofing – Traffic manipulation
  • Domain Generation Algorithms (DGAs) – Evasion techniques

Because DNS traffic is often trusted and lightly inspected, it becomes a stealthy attack vector.

Why Traditional DNS Security Falls Short

Basic DNS protection often relies on static blocklists or signature-based filtering. These methods struggle against:

✖ Rapidly changing malicious domains
✖ Unknown threats
✖ Fileless malware
✖ DNS tunneling techniques
✖ Encrypted DNS abuse

Modern threats demand intelligent, behavior-based detection.

How Seceon Protects DNS

Seceon transforms DNS from a passive network service into an active security control by combining AI-driven analytics, behavioral modeling, and automated response.

1. Behavioral DNS Analytics

Seceon continuously analyzes DNS activity to detect abnormal patterns such as:

  • Unusual query volumes
  • High-entropy domain names
  • Repeated beaconing behavior
  • Suspicious NXDOMAIN spikes
  • Irregular resolution attempts

This enables detection of threats that do not yet appear on blocklists.

2. DGA Detection

Many malware families use Domain Generation Algorithms (DGAs) to generate thousands of random domains. Seceon’s machine learning models identify:

✔ Algorithmic domain patterns
✔ Randomized domain entropy
✔ Low-reputation resolutions

Blocking DGAs disrupts attacker communication channels early.

3. Malware & Command-and-Control Detection

Attackers often leverage DNS for covert command-and-control (C2). Seceon detects:

  • Periodic beaconing
  • Anomalous TXT record queries
  • Suspicious DNS timing behavior
  • Hidden malware callbacks

This prevents compromised systems from receiving malicious instructions.

4. DNS Tunneling Prevention

DNS tunneling hides stolen data inside DNS queries. Seceon flags:

✔ Oversized payloads
✔ Encoded subdomains
✔ Abnormal query structures
✔ High-entropy data patterns

Automated controls can immediately block exfiltration attempts.

5. Integrated Threat Intelligence

Seceon enriches DNS analysis with global threat intelligence feeds to identify:

  • Known malicious domains
  • Phishing infrastructure
  • Botnet networks
  • Emerging threat domains

This ensures proactive protection alongside behavioral detection.

6. Automated Response & Containment

Detection without action leaves organizations exposed. Seceon enables:

  • Blocking malicious domain requests
  • Isolating compromised endpoints
  • Triggering firewall policies
  • Alerting SOC teams
  • Quarantining suspicious devices

Automation reduces dwell time and operational overhead.

DNS Visibility Across Hybrid Environments

Modern enterprises operate across:

  • On-premises networks
  • Multi-cloud platforms
  • Remote workforce environments
  • Branch offices

Seceon provides unified DNS monitoring and protection across distributed infrastructures, ensuring consistent defense everywhere DNS traffic flows.

Strengthening Zero Trust Security

DNS protection plays a key role in Zero Trust architectures. Seceon supports:

✔ Continuous verification
✔ Behavior-based monitoring
✔ Real-time anomaly detection
✔ Enforcement-driven security

Even trusted internal devices are inspected for suspicious DNS behavior.

Operational Benefits for Security Teams

Seceon improves SOC efficiency by:

  • Prioritizing high-risk DNS anomalies
  • Correlating DNS with network & endpoint telemetry
  • Reducing false positives through AI models
  • Automating investigation workflows

Security teams gain clarity without alert fatigue.

Business Impact of Securing DNS

Organizations leveraging Seceon’s DNS protection capabilities achieve:

✔ Early threat detection
✔ Reduced ransomware risk
✔ Protection from phishing attacks
✔ Prevention of covert data theft
✔ Faster incident response
✔ Improved regulatory compliance

DNS evolves into a strategic security asset rather than a vulnerability.

Final Thoughts

DNS powers every digital interaction. It determines how users reach applications, services, and cloud resources. At the same time, attackers increasingly weaponize DNS as a stealthy threat vector.

Seceon secures this critical layer using AI-driven detection, behavioral intelligence, and automated response, helping organizations protect performance, maintain availability, and stop threats before they escalate.

When DNS is protected, the entire digital ecosystem becomes more resilient, secure, and trustworthy.

Footer-for-Blogs-3

Leave a Reply

Your email address will not be published. Required fields are marked *

Categories

Seceon Inc
Privacy Overview

This website uses cookies so that we can provide you with the best user experience possible. Cookie information is stored in your browser and performs functions such as recognising you when you return to our website and helping our team to understand which sections of the website you find most interesting and useful.